As of the upload date, this is the highest quality version of this animation on YouTube. The audio, however, is not the original. Be sure to watch in 480p for best quality.

Original audio here: http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=_-W0kt...

Video digitized from Laserdisc via S-Video out directly to DV. Original audio replaced with James Reynolds "Heart of the Machine" from The Mind's Eye CD. This is a custom soundtrack edit, but between from 0:40 and 2:15 exactly matches the sequence found on The Mind's Eye.

Table of Contents:
0:00 Title Sequence
0:17 Flatland
0:40 3D Land
2:22 Credits

Credits: Apollo Computer (1985) Michael Sciulli, James Arvo, Melissa White, Ken Severson, John Francis, Michael Kane, Eve Schooler, Stan Swiniarski, Eric Peters, Steve Reber, Gary Rose, Cary Scofield, Melinda Sheball, Joe Bowbeer, Kee Kinckley, Mark Keil, Rob Stanzel, Tom Vancourt, Phil Hunt, Dave Husak, John Mandler, Machael Matter, Dick McLeod, Frank O'Connor, Bill Prince.

Soundtrack (1990): James Reynolds "Heart of the Machine" 1990 The Mind's Eye.
